We completed our packing and had arranged for help getting the bags down the stairs. Prettyt impressive watching guy put my large bag on shoulder and pick up one of the secondary bags with the other hand and run down four flights on stairs!
Nice breakfast, said our goodbyes and we were off. This time spent more time taking pictures and looking at things as we headed back to Antananarivo. Stopped in Moramonga and changed some money so we could pay the driver when we got to Madagascar Underground.
Uneventful trip but very colorful along the the way. Was Saturday and market day in most places we passed through so beautiful fruits, vegetables, cloths, and other wares displayed. It was also wash day and passed several places where the laundry was laid out to dry along the hillside.
Got to Antananarivo and the market day was a full swing there are well so was slow getting through. Made one wrong turn but got to Madagascar Underground and got checked in. Ryan and Cristina were back and got to meet Cristina that first night.
Got to meet Ryan the next day and talk to him about some of his amazing discoveries diving in the
caves in Madagascar. Had dived in Central America and Mexico as well. Very interesting work he is doing.
Did get out into the city and visit the Air Mauritius office, do some shopping for meals and just looked around. Because it was Sunday and Monday, the streets were not as crowded as they had been when we first arrived.
Had nice evenings at the bar visiting with traveler's from around the world exchanging information and stories and just relaxing and enjoying the atmosphere.
